IMHO, anybody who rides anything out here is out their tree anyway. A colleague of mine has got a Hyabusa out here and was going to lend it to me for the weekend

But with roads that go from actually pretty good to rutted cart tracks without warning, drivers whose sense of which side of the road to drive on is like a lottery, cars and trucks with no lights or indicators makes driving hazardous. There are the three wheeler 'tuk tuks' that wander all over the road with no warning, then of course at every set of traffic lights all the bikes and scooters make a motocross GP style start and go into the next corner swapping paint and that's just the traffic. When you add pedestrians with no sense of self preservation, having to swerve around bullock carts, roaming cows and packs of feral dogs you think....Hyabusa? Not bloody likely !!

I think India has the highest percentage of fatal RTA's in the world and it's not hard to see why. Even the taxi trip into work is a white knuckle affair, never mind riding a bike.
